Oh I wish you could be here…what a lovely day!  The house is all warm and steamy of drying laundry and hot banana muffins line my counters.

The barn once again is filled with bales of hay…a huge “Thank God” on that!  Of course I will not fully relax about hay until this back field is once again baled…then I will sit back a little.

  I am so excited about this year’s garden…and now the excitement has been kicked up a notch. After I made a few pots of herbs and a few others of just  flowers.  It’s a regional  thing , to be sure, but if it’s spring you better “have your pots done”….translated to mean “Around your doors ,and added to every year, you better have brimming flower pots of beauty”.  I think your dead great great great grandmothers come back and haunt you if it isn’t done properly.  And although I would love to chat with any of them…I don’t want it to be  because I have dropped the ball with “getting my pots done”.  Then the baby and I (can I still call her that?…she is two , but she is the baby of seven) went out to the garden to reseed the spinach and pick some radishes.  As I weeded a small bed this morning I heard it…

Bzzzzzzzzz……BzzzzzBzzz…..Bzzzzzzzz

and there she was…just going about her work…one of our little bees!  I tell ya what… I was so excited!  To see them just going about their way… making their selves a home.  I love it. Drink it up little community.  I love nothing more then to have all this Buzzing about!
